9 Sec. 1104. Right of custody to bodyAny person charged by law with
the duty of burying the body of a deceased person is entitled to the
custody of such body for the purpose of burying it, except when an
inquest is required by law for the purpose of determining the cause of
death; and, in case of death due to or accompanied by a dangerous
communicable disease, such body shall until buried remain in the
custody of the local board of health or local health officer, or if there be no
such, then in the custody of the municipal council.
